Doomsday trailer leak shows classic X-Men costumes and raises MCU reboot questions
Movieweb reports that a leaked X-Men–focused trailer for Avengers: Doomsday shows James Marsden's Cyclops wearing a blue costume drawn from the 1990s Jim Lee design, after the X-Men were confirmed to appear in the film during a March 2025 stream that revealed seven members of the 20th Century Fox era cast.
The leak revives a long-running debate over whether returning X-Men would wear the franchise's black leather looks or comic-accurate costumes. The outlet says Marvel Studios president Kevin Feige appears to be giving the original cast a chance to "do it right" by dressing them in iconic, comic-accurate uniforms, a move that taps into fan nostalgia shown in recent projects like Deadpool & Wolverine.
That choice, however, creates a dilemma for the MCU's planned X-Men reboot: if the prior cinematic versions already wear comic-accurate suits, the new MCU team—said to be in active development and expected to follow Avengers: Secret Wars—could lose some of its novelty. The report notes Marvel could still differentiate the reboot by drawing on other comic-era looks, but finding a distinctive hook remains the core creative challenge moving forward.
